Op-Ed on the role of academics in achieving the SDGs published to kickstart Global Colleagues partnership with Ideas 4 Development

Global Colleagues has entered a partnership with Ideas 4 Development (ID4D), the blog coordinated by the Agence Française de Développement. As part of this partnership, participants of Global Colleagues are invited publish blog posts. Members of the management team (Ruth Blackshaw, Robert Lepenies, Henrieke Max) recently published the first instalment: “Why we need independent critique to achieve the SDGs: the role of academics” – or see the French translation: “La critique indépendante des universitaires au service des ODD”. In it, the authors make a case for why and how academics should get involved in the 2030 Agenda for Sustainable Development.
